how do I improve on my color theory? Most of my shit is rly bland and for this piece all I did was up the saturation on sai.

This is pretty appealing already, so you’re on your way. What’s lacking is value differentiation. Learning colours is fine, but for now, learning value is more important.

Everything looks too samey-samey. Try experimenting how dark or light you want your colours, until you find something that grabs your attention or stands out.
>>
You learn color theory by putting colors next to each other to see how that changes things.

You also have to learn value, light and dark. A light color next to a light color will sort of wash out that area, and so on and so forth.

Warms and cools are something you should know too. Warms tend to push forward while cools tend to recede.

I rly rly like these & think you capture personality well - they feel alive, which is something I value a lot in reference copying. you've evidently practiced some things more than others haha, but I think you have become very adept at those parts.
the whole outline of the head still feels like a flat shovel & I'm not sure whether that's because you're not practicing shading there yet; I'd recommend at least giving it a shot, I think you're ready for it. hyperawareness of getting the features' placement & angles correct (eg. in second image eye on our right doesn't align with the left like in the reference) will help to avoid the classic 'flat symbol drawing' look.

>>3227187
i think you got too used to drawing the head being positioned at a particular angle to the shoulders (ie. straight on), & didn't capture the essence of the pose?
I think the bear fur has great stylisation & shape though (I am not particularly skilled either so this may be incorrect)
you might want to reduce this one into a 30-second, etc. study to not get stuck on details

>>3226996
for this example alone, you want to be aware that that stretch of left muscle is pretty much a tube of even length. from there the rest of the waist got misjudged. I think you captured the essence pretty on the mark apart from that slip-up

>>3227132
proportions are going well! I think you could benefit from going back to boxy construction

I got to work on some "artistic" stuff when I was working at the production company doing some concepts and basic 3D for commercials. The 3D was really useful but I could have probably learned more about the stuff that interests me (sculpting) on my own.

Overall jobs like that are much more demanding. I couldn't just go home and start working on my own shit. I always had a deadline on a project in the back of my mind or I had to learn a new program or something and I bet I could have learned more stuff if I'd been working in some really basic factory job or something and practicing in my free time. Just a personal opinion. I bet a lot of you guys can juggle intellectual tasks much better than I can.

If OP is really serious about becoming a great artist I'd recommend having a really stupid/simple profession that isn't taxing on your brain. For me it would be stuff like archiving files at an accounting company or selling clothes at a hipster clothing store (jobs I did before I knew what I wanted to do in life and wish I could still do).
